首页 科技 > 内容

🌿 二叉树的基本运算 🌱

时间:2025-03-18 08:09:38 来源:
导读 在计算机科学中,二叉树是一种重要的数据结构,广泛应用于算法设计与程序开发。它由节点组成,每个节点最多有两个子节点(左子节点和右子节...

在计算机科学中,二叉树是一种重要的数据结构,广泛应用于算法设计与程序开发。它由节点组成,每个节点最多有两个子节点(左子节点和右子节点)。掌握二叉树的基本运算是学习数据结构的关键一步。

首先,构建一棵二叉树是最基础的操作之一。通过插入新节点,我们可以扩展树的结构。例如,当我们向树中添加一个新元素时,需要判断它是插入到左子树还是右子树。这通常基于比较规则完成。其次是遍历操作,常见的遍历方式有前序遍历(根-左-右)、中序遍历(左-根-右)以及后序遍历(左-右-根)。这些方法帮助我们系统地访问每一个节点。

此外,删除节点也是重要技能之一。删除时需考虑三种情况:叶子节点、只有一个子节点的节点以及有两个子节点的节点。每种情况都有对应的处理策略。通过熟练运用这些基本操作,可以高效解决许多实际问题,如文件系统的目录管理或搜索引擎中的关键字匹配。二叉树虽简单,但其背后的逻辑却蕴含着无限可能!✨

标签: